Black yarn is an elusive creature to any dyer, but in natural dyes, we work even harder to create this dark horse. 

A three-step process including overdye and color-shifting gets us here. The new Midnight colorway provides hints of brown, green, purple, & blue almost like a raven's feather.

Yarn Over Floyd is a small batch, independent yarn dyer from the Blue Ridge Mountains of Virginia. Here in the Appalachian Mountains I try and collect, use and save our local flora, scraps from the garden and weeds to help feed our love of fiber. There is never enough yarn and each one of our skeins is dyed specifically with the intent of you being able to take a little piece of our paradise home with you.
